Who started skinny jeans trend?
“Ancestors” of skinny jeans are breeches which were fashionably tight and worn since the seventeenth century. They were first popular in France, at the court of Louis XIII, and were later introduced to England, and the rest of Europe. They were very popular among the high classes.

Did they wear skinny jeans in the 60s?
The 1960’s were a golden age for skinny jeans. Seeing actresses such as Doris Day wearing skinnies helped bring them into mainstream. The skinny jean was the “it” pant for the whole decade, until the 1970’s when they were swapped out for bell-bottoms. This dip in popularity was short-lived however.

What body type do mom jeans look good on?
The great thing about the mom jean is that it sits on the waist, not the hips. Accentuating your bum and shrinking your middle, the mom shape is a great choice for those with hourglass figures or those who want to create the illusion of curves.
Should you size up in mom jeans?
Pick the size that feels comfortable to you. This is especially true if you buy vintage mom jeans from a thrift store. Sizes were typically cut smaller in the past, so you may need a larger size than you’d normally wear.
